The Health Information Manager is responsible for the coordination and completion of complex projects involving the planning, design, and implementation of EHR (electronic health record) software applications. D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:       1. Obtain expert level of knowledge on Streamline SmartCare EHR.       2. Provide technical and program support for the EHR. 3. Oversee report generation and dissemination to each department. 4. Oversee generation of the monthly billing reports and submit them to the Center’s billing company. 5. Ongoing risk review and analysis. 6. Optimization of EHR utilization and workflows. 7. Manage all aspects of the Clinical Records Department. * Records retention/storage/disposal * Supervision of staff * Oversee Clinical Records Committee 8. Analyze and verifies the completeness of the EHR. 9. Stays up to date on Coding and Billing changes. 10. Completes work related trainings timely as assigned or requested. (I.e., Relias, Risk Management, PSO, DCS, etc.) 11. Other duties as assigned. QUALIFICATIONS:      1. Education: Bachelor’s degree in healthcare related field       2. Experience: Two years of Healthcare Technology experience. EHR experience with direct clinical experience. Training and Customer Service experience.                 Experience with Microsoft Office Programs. Software implementation, Multiple EMR Systems. Medical records/abstraction, Reports      3.
